Try it for FREE.The 1962 Ferrari 250 GTO shown by David MacNeil has a storied competition history including an overall victory at the 1964 Tour de France and an impressive 4th overall and 2nd in class at the 1963 24 ours of Le Mans. The car recently underwent a full restoration to the specification in which it appeared at Le Mans in 1963.

He bought a Super Bowl ad to thank the veterinary school at the University of Wisconsin-Madison.One star of the company's ads is Scout, a 7-year-old golden retriever owned by WeatherTech CEO David MacNeil. Scout is featured in the company's 2020 Super Bowl ad—which cost almost $6 million—but this time, the ad is all about him.
